ABOUT EVENT
Revelation alludes to the OT perhaps more than any other book in the NT. Exodus is significant source of OT allusions, and it is widely acknowledged that Exodus themes are woven throughout the book. The course will explore the exegetical meaning of select Exodus texts, and examine how Revelation makes use of Exodus textually, hermeneutically, theologically, and pastorally. Knowledge of Hebrew and Greek is highly recommended, but students without Hebrew and Greek knowledge can still benefit. A study of Exodus in Revelation contributes to the Church’s understanding of the theological and pastoral message of Revelation.
